Once you have the right program to make beats you are ready to begin taking the steps need to make your own beat successfully.
- Laying Down The Kick: Laying down the kick drum is important when making a rap beat. All the other sounds you use are going to compliment your kick drum so it is going to be the foundation of your beat.
- Laying Down The Hi Hat: When making a beat you are going to need some hi hats. You should pick a hi hat from the sound bank of the beat making program your using.
- Laying Down The Snare: The snare is also a crucial component when you make your own rap beat. The snare usually compliments the kick so make sure you can't hear it more than you hear the kick. The snare's role in the beat is basically to be in the background providing a good backbeat.
- Laying Down The Bassline: When you make your own rap beat you are also going to need a bassline. The perfect bassline can be easily heard but it shouldn't be heard over the rest of the beat. A rap beat without a bassline doesn't sound right so you definitely need to lay it down properly.
- Laying Down The Chords: A good rap beat always has a chord instrument playing. You can use the piano or guitar it's all up to you. You can lay down as many chords as you feel necessary but don't over do it or you will make your beat sound complicated.
Now that you know the 5 things you need to make your own rap beat you have to try and find your own style. Don't be afraid to tweak things and use different sounds. The more time you spend making beats you will eventually find your own identity when it comes to making beats.
